We are seeking a highly skilled and motivated Training Lead to join our team. The Training lead will
be responsible for developing and implementing training strategies, plans, and content to meet the
organizations objectives. The ideal candidate will have a strong background in instructional design,
curriculum development, and training delivery and will play a key role in designing, implementing,
and managing comprehensive training programs to support the effective use of ServiceNow across
our organisation.

KNOWLEDGE & SKILLS REQUIRED:

  • Understanding/experience of ServiceNow platform capabilities and functionalities is strongly desired.
  • Experience developing and implementing training strategies, plans, and content.
  • Excellent project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ple priorities
  • and deadlines.
  • Instructional design skills with proficiency in designing and delivering a variety of training materials and methods.
  • Superior skills in stakeholder management at mid to senior org levels.
  • Excellent problem-solving skills including proactive management of risks and project delays.
  • Experience in building capability plans and competency frameworks.
  • Understanding of instructional design and development principles.
  • Experience in leading and guiding small, matrixed, virtual project teams.
  • A curious, creative, collaborative mindset.

Responsibilities:

  • Develop and implement comprehensive training strategies aligned with organisational goals and objectives.
  • Collaborate with stakeholders to identify training needs and define training priorities and objectives.
  • Lead the design and development of innovative training solutions tailored to meet the specific needs of different user groups.
  • Facilitate instructor-led training sessions, workshops and webinars for end-users, administrators and other stakeholders.
  • Conduct train-the trainer sessions and provide guidance and support to trainers and facilitators.
  • Create engaging & interactive training materials, user guides and job aids.
  • Monitor training performance and effectiveness, making recommendations for improvements as needed.
  • Analyze training data and metrics to identify trends and insights.
  • Ensure compliance with training standards, policies, and procedures.
